My biggest "cool" find was from Centerfire on their Commission 88 bolt actions. If you saw those and didn't get one, bummer. Check back, they still get some in stock from time to time (I ordered another one last week). Anyway, I got one and it ended up having a brand spanking new "in the white" barrel. A 116 yr old rifle with a new barrel...... I'm not even sure it got re chambered to the 8x57mm. Some gimp grabbed onto it with a pipe wrench and left jaw marks, but I think I can clean them up some.
It also had a pretty nice stock and was only missing one bolt (for the trigger guard) that I had a spare of.
Now I have an almost matching set - a Kar 88 (carbine model) and a full size GEW 88.
